diff options
author | V3n3RiX <venerix@koprulu.sector> | 2023-08-22 03:45:27 +0100 |
---|---|---|
committer | V3n3RiX <venerix@koprulu.sector> | 2023-08-22 03:45:27 +0100 |
commit | 102518876412b49c154cd247f5891927304dd8cc (patch) | |
tree | 02ee78597f043d94b8f33d37622352c7d9c3276f /app-misc/icdiff | |
parent | d51fe7680c5270ddf8d324bbe11caab6d1e27ade (diff) |
gentoo auto-resync : 22:08:2023 - 03:45:27
Diffstat (limited to 'app-misc/icdiff')
-rw-r--r-- | app-misc/icdiff/Manifest | 3 | ||||
-rw-r--r-- | app-misc/icdiff/files/icdiff-2.0.7-tests.patch | 37 | ||||
-rw-r--r-- | app-misc/icdiff/icdiff-2.0.7.ebuild | 29 |
3 files changed, 69 insertions, 0 deletions
diff --git a/app-misc/icdiff/Manifest b/app-misc/icdiff/Manifest index 5e9e7fbbe049..38fb8cb68027 100644 --- a/app-misc/icdiff/Manifest +++ b/app-misc/icdiff/Manifest @@ -1,5 +1,8 @@ AUX icdiff-1.9.5-tests.patch 761 BLAKE2B a1e837489ea14ea0a2ee88dd23294bf9dc6368fa052b5bf888ca1a37401903717792651833e751a8711c8b865ce4a038615ad4c23f91586af6b46511d28dfb52 SHA512 c1587ce221b7c1e9191b429c1b16c84bdc698e889e5f3c0ce722442adcdb836f2b7f38c193163ba5bc210ef31da4a3e3afd90ae44d3ad285ebe563993125f8cb AUX icdiff-2.0.6-tests.patch 1765 BLAKE2B e088a9d704ae90e12df17a35a6fbb2f65a55988348d69901f7817f8498e556a6e3d330f933a418b13ca70306908eafbf46cb24f812732a32e525b1b8b838b54a SHA512 c19f6593bc09929bcb6157198ecb5911f9af9a3b8e5812c46133a9fce8f2d1d436378b6eb5b01629bf30fac1e0049f60914a51ab243d92cf34571b0468bebb2b +AUX icdiff-2.0.7-tests.patch 784 BLAKE2B e9551960101822173623eb411d67116d6691ceee687d102247ef01e960af4a5d66197edc91eec47828618cab65c0575886dd32be81f886548c68f87fd6f99ea2 SHA512 9c402168c6e87fa68eaa0bfdc7476fb42ea2e66488dd05bbe59713acba43d62db7639b3c831d4d34195091ee4b3720bf5418e8903b53d3da0991231f7b5191c4 DIST icdiff-2.0.6.tar.gz 39715 BLAKE2B 931799040c158c522b3788941bddaef074a5e769cc56b6d80ca9515ee0c437e0ec0b7453c7409133c5567b98e7d41355e1d9f647d1939c78d07c2bf4c010fa5e SHA512 23ed93cc68ae44e661d61cef7e489249fc39e9f8fd18cac5551e89a713aef8cd2ecb37b0f301f543a4ba7003c74b5a311430ab8666760a76ee8441a4ac920ff5 +DIST icdiff-2.0.7.tar.gz 40150 BLAKE2B 54e8528a5e0fec305787a42657dc6f54849a1732509b231ecf948856f4e681ba75654bedf7bc964d96a2b1c2e95d672c837e1ebc55c9a291f572c91600a2e4aa SHA512 0fb3a8f91120ecd5dd55254fdea0f055bc46905c3b257efcd1b8b0b47927b2b2575b7255e3e260c97b76cd2f40548c8a3653a622a7a1aaac528a4cdae64a8b16 EBUILD icdiff-2.0.6.ebuild 693 BLAKE2B 5507251e7bf057fd9342fd201a0b3697727347d705b53033ea0fe17ecffaa856126cc2c71d1016cfa67eeca6392ed0d26009047089de5ee5a83ed9025e6c83a5 SHA512 2de660d451e75f7a652ab2712e05d731b0a4661756669cd18aa9000fa64d705f018a9b9c14a51b12ee9d805e204d895342fad406b7318517aac36cc39ef4347a +EBUILD icdiff-2.0.7.ebuild 693 BLAKE2B dcbdc93344a504bab496fc4def39d5525f7d435ce02e47f231bf0a30c1d1db3bd9c4bb3e33f31856ddb7234d6b30b20168239070752b17c25633c969f02f007b SHA512 eee62adb2eceb2a0de770c0c82a573b05e267d89064962fae2e4236d663f62f0cbab74d2ea9cc5a13f7ccbf40315049f2200cb6ed3d3a1b543c50c3843109085 MISC metadata.xml 343 BLAKE2B a9942d59eb56cb6389a59b3d5c2995a5131f53cfe82ceabd2b608a57e9110066977b5eb1c7413f2a76a147c64a7580a4b75c76b2f03abd43d667b5a1d6aa8a23 SHA512 9b0da11632fa80fb598a5fe673cb15bdf3612ad9bd5cf84d9f5e2aa7217cd133039db509daabd6d98fac202c453b82ba40bd927401a346cf4c6039c47b45e697 diff --git a/app-misc/icdiff/files/icdiff-2.0.7-tests.patch b/app-misc/icdiff/files/icdiff-2.0.7-tests.patch new file mode 100644 index 000000000000..3ef2f83a20f6 --- /dev/null +++ b/app-misc/icdiff/files/icdiff-2.0.7-tests.patch @@ -0,0 +1,37 @@ +From 741d8b24bf7694d535b68fdbe23db6c33f4a5420 Mon Sep 17 00:00:00 2001 +From: Sebastian Pipping <sebastian@pipping.org> +Date: Mon, 21 Aug 2023 23:52:20 +0200 +Subject: [PATCH] test.sh: Stop running flake8 and black + +--- + test.sh | 14 -------------- + 1 file changed, 14 deletions(-) + +diff --git a/test.sh b/test.sh +index 4fc09fb..fb22fb0 100755 +--- a/test.sh ++++ b/test.sh +@@ -213,20 +213,6 @@ function ensure_installed() { + fi + } + +-ensure_installed "black" +-echo 'Running black formatter...' +-if ! black icdiff --quiet --line-length 79 --check; then +- echo "" +- echo 'Consider running `black icdiff --line-length 79`' +- fail +-fi +- +-ensure_installed "flake8" +-echo 'Running flake8 linter...' +-if ! flake8 icdiff; then +- fail +-fi +- + if ! $REGOLD; then + echo PASS + fi +-- +2.41.0 + diff --git a/app-misc/icdiff/icdiff-2.0.7.ebuild b/app-misc/icdiff/icdiff-2.0.7.ebuild new file mode 100644 index 000000000000..730d47332909 --- /dev/null +++ b/app-misc/icdiff/icdiff-2.0.7.ebuild @@ -0,0 +1,29 @@ +# Copyright 1999-2023 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=7 + +DISTUTILS_USE_SETUPTOOLS=rdepend +PYTHON_COMPAT=( python3_{9..11} pypy3 ) + +inherit distutils-r1 + +DESCRIPTION="Colourized diff that supports side-by-side diffing" +HOMEPAGE="https://www.jefftk.com/icdiff" +SRC_URI="https://github.com/jeffkaufman/${PN}/archive/release-${PV}.tar.gz -> ${P}.tar.gz" +S="${WORKDIR}/${PN}-release-${PV}" + +LICENSE="PSF-2" +SLOT="0" +KEYWORDS="~amd64" + +PATCHES=( + "${FILESDIR}/icdiff-1.9.5-tests.patch" + "${FILESDIR}/icdiff-2.0.7-tests.patch" +) + +DOCS=(README.md ChangeLog) + +python_test() { + bash test.sh "${EPYTHON%.*}" || die "Tests failed with ${EPYTHON}" +} |